Position Summary

The Iowa Democratic Party is hiring a Deputy Data Director for our Coordinated Campaign. The Deputy Data Director will support the statewide data program. Responsibilities will generally include:

  • Work with Senior Data Director to identify data needs across the state

  • Build data pipelines and integrations between tools and platforms

  • Design and develop reports and tools for other teams on the Coordinated Campaign in line with key programmatic priorities, particularly the organizing and digital teams

  • Build target universes for the purpose of voter contact

  • Maintain and respond to a ticketing system for data support requests and flags

  • Support other members of the data team to complete projects as necessary

Qualifications

  • Advanced Google Sheets Skills

  • Proficient in SQL

  • Experience with Votebuilder (VAN)

  • Comfortable programming in Python, R, or similar languages

  • Experience creating visualizations and dashboards using Looker Studio, Tableau, and/or Power BI

  • Experience communicating technical concepts to non-technical audiences

  • Strong organizational and strategic thinking skills

This position is full-time and lasts through November 2026. Applicants must have a reliable laptop, cell phone, and vehicle. Applicants must also be comfortable working irregular hours including nights and weekends.
